City Council Member Serves Outside ‘Star City’

Last month, Ohio Task Force 1 (OH-TF1) received mobilization orders to respond to Kentucky for rescue operations. Massive rainfall across Kentucky had triggered a state of emergency declaration by Governor Andy Beshear and OH-TF1 was activated as a Type III team on Saturday, February 15, 2025. Planning Commission Swears In Three Returning Members

Last month, the seven-member Planning Commission welcomed back three returning members. Rick Melton, Wayne Gilkison and Mark Williams were sworn in at a recent meeting. The Planning Commission members serve two-year terms and convene monthly on the third Monday. City Earns Certificate of Achievement for Excellence in Financial Reporting

The Government Finance Officers Association (GFOA) awarded the city of Miamisburg its prestigious Certificate of Achievement for Excellence in Financial Reporting for the city’s annual comprehensive financial report for the fiscal year ended December 31, 2023.
